Louisville point guard Chris Jones will not play in Thursday night's game against Houston because of what head coach Rick Pitino deemed an oblique injury during his pregame press conference on Wednesday.
Jones has appeared to be noticeably hurt in each of U of L's last two games, and played less than a minute in the second half of the Cards' win over SMU last Sunday. The news will likely result in the third career start for freshman guard Terry Rozier, who scored eight points in 28 minutes against the Mustangs.
Jones is Louisville's third-leading scorer (11.3 ppg) and ranks second on the team in assists (2.9 apg).
